Pros

Bagel day, decent work/life balance, the people are nice. A lot of the supervisors try to support their employees. Casual dress code. Benefits are pretty good (vacation isn't though)

Cons

This company likes to pick up fresh grads, pay them next to nothing, and then give no raises. Out of the 5 years working there, I had two years with embarassingly low raises, two with no raise, and one job switch/promotion. I got sick of it and left. People either stay 1-2 years to get a little experience and get out (resulting in a bad product since the work is constantly being done by green employees) or they stay forever and aren't particularly thrilled to be there either. The first level of management tries to support you, but there are tons of layers of middle management and it's horrifying to see CEO cronies waltz in as SVPs when no one else sees a dime. The access road is awful and has been for years, they promise every year it'll get fixed and nothing happens.

Pros

Casual dress, free bagels on Tuesday(Whoopie do) free coffee and nice walking path.

Cons

Where to start. The micro managing is ridiculous. They nit pick and find excuses to put you in various statuses when you make mistakes so you don't get a raise. How dare you be human. Oh and don't talk anyone, be a coding zombie. Sit and code for 8 hours and leave. I was hired to develop, nope after the 90 days of so called training I was put in an area were I had no experience. Boy what a mistake, promised training class, nope. Don't ask questions your bothering people. Make a mistake while trying to learn, that'll go against you. The data migration building is a warehouse, nice working environment. The whole thing was a nightmare. The reviews are based on your failures. You review yourself first then your supervisor counters your review so I guess its best to bash yourself. Also if your not part of the friend circle of your supervisor good luck. Your treated like an outcast and subject to micro managing like you wouldn't believe. Lastly on a company level. On a monthly basis sometimes more they interrupt production with political meetings with the whole staff. Put it in an email and I'll read it. Nope, there goes a half day listening to upper management blabber on and on while you dose off. Then waste tons of money on free food. Save it for bonuses and quit bribing people to show up to these upper management pat on the back sessions. They're all about sales, employees are just sheep there. BEWARE!!!
